The time it takes for the pulse to return is measured, making it possible to accurately determine the distance to an object. This makes it possible to create detailed three-dimensional maps of the area.  <\/p>\n<p> <strong> LiDAR is used in many fields<\/strong>, including <strong>surveying<\/strong>, <strong>archaeology<\/strong>, <strong>forestry<\/strong> and <strong>urban planning<\/strong>. It is indispensable wherever accurate analysis of topography or terrain structure is needed. Unlike traditional surveying methods, LiDAR enables rapid and precise data collection, making it an invaluable tool in modern space management and scientific research.  <\/p>\n<\/div><div class=\"fusion-title title fusion-title-3 fusion-sep-none fusion-title-text fusion-title-size-three\" style=\"--awb-margin-top-small:10px;--awb-margin-right-small:0px;--awb-margin-bottom-small:10px;--awb-margin-left-small:0px;\"><h3 class=\"fusion-title-heading title-heading-left fusion-responsive-typography-calculated\" style=\"margin:0;--fontSize:20;line-height:var(--awb-typography1-line-height);\">History and development of LiDAR<\/h3><\/div><div class=\"fusion-text fusion-text-3 fusion-text-no-margin\" style=\"--awb-font-size:var(--awb-typography4-font-size);--awb-line-height:var(--awb-typography4-line-height);--awb-letter-spacing:var(--awb-typography4-letter-spacing);--awb-text-transform:var(--awb-typography4-text-transform);--awb-text-color:var(--awb-color7);--awb-margin-top:0px;--awb-margin-right:0px;--awb-margin-bottom:3rem;--awb-margin-left:0px;--awb-text-font-family:var(--awb-typography4-font-family);--awb-text-font-weight:var(--awb-typography4-font-weight);--awb-text-font-style:var(--awb-typography4-font-style);\"><p>The history of <a href=\"https:\/\/skysnap.com\/pl\/lidar-z-drona-2\/\">LiDAR<\/a> technology dates back to <strong>the 1960s<\/strong>, when it was first applied to atmospheric research. At that time, laser pulses were used to measure distances to clouds and other objects in the atmosphere. <\/p>\n<p>The real development of this technology, however, did not occur until <strong>the 1980s and 1990s<\/strong>, when it began to be used in surveying and mapping. Over the years, LiDAR became more and more advanced, and its applications began to include new fields such as archaeology and environmental protection. <\/p>\n<p><strong>Today,<\/strong> LiDAR <strong>is an indispensable tool in scientific and technological research<\/strong>, and its capabilities are constantly evolving. This process makes it possible to create accurate three-dimensional models. <\/p>\n<p> <strong> LiDAR systems can emit thousands of pulses per second<\/strong>, allowing for <strong>fast and accurate terrain mapping<\/strong>. This information is then processed by software that generates detailed maps and spatial models. <strong>LiDAR is capable of operating in a variety of weather and lighting conditions<\/strong>, making it a versatile tool for terrain analysis and monitoring. Thanks to its high precision and speed, LiDAR is used in a wide range of fields, from engineering to environmental protection.  <\/p>\n<\/div><div class=\"fusion-title title fusion-title-7 fusion-sep-none fusion-title-text fusion-title-size-three\" style=\"--awb-margin-top-small:10px;--awb-margin-right-small:0px;--awb-margin-bottom-small:10px;--awb-margin-left-small:0px;\"><h3 class=\"fusion-title-heading title-heading-left fusion-responsive-typography-calculated\" style=\"margin:0;--fontSize:20;line-height:var(--awb-typography1-line-height);\">Key components of the LiDAR system<\/h3><\/div><div class=\"fusion-text fusion-text-6 fusion-text-no-margin\" style=\"--awb-font-size:var(--awb-typography4-font-size);--awb-line-height:var(--awb-typography4-line-height);--awb-letter-spacing:var(--awb-typography4-letter-spacing);--awb-text-transform:var(--awb-typography4-text-transform);--awb-text-color:var(--awb-color7);--awb-margin-top:0px;--awb-margin-right:0px;--awb-margin-bottom:3rem;--awb-margin-left:0px;--awb-text-font-family:var(--awb-typography4-font-family);--awb-text-font-weight:var(--awb-typography4-font-weight);--awb-text-font-style:var(--awb-typography4-font-style);\"><p>The <a href=\"https:\/\/skysnap.com\/pl\/lidar-z-drona-2\/\">LiDAR<\/a> system consists of several key components that work together to provide precise measurements.<\/p>\n<ul>\n<li>The first component is a <strong>laser source<\/strong> that emits light pulses. These pulses bounce off objects and return to the sensor. <\/li>\n<li><strong>The detector,<\/strong> another key component, picks up these reflected pulses and measures their return time to determine the distance to the object.<\/li>\n<li>Another important component is the <strong>GPS<\/strong> system, which provides information about the exact location of the LiDAR system at the time of measurement.<\/li>\n<li>It works with <strong>an IMU (Inertial Measurement Unit) system<\/strong> that monitors the orientation and movement of the device, which is crucial for precise positioning.<\/li>\n<\/ul>\n<p>All of these <strong>components are integrated with software<\/strong> that processes the data and creates 3D terrain maps. Each of these components plays a key role in ensuring the accuracy and efficiency of the LiDAR system. <\/p>\n<\/div><div class=\"fusion-title title fusion-title-8 fusion-sep-none fusion-title-text Therefore, the drone must be able to safely carry all the survey equipment. <\/li>\n<li>Another important aspect is <strong>flight time<\/strong>, which determines how long a drone can operate on a single battery charge. Longer flight time allows for more efficient use of time in the air and coverage of larger areas. <\/li>\n<li><strong>Stability and precision in<\/strong> navigation are also key, especially in difficult terrain.<\/li>\n<li>It is important that the drone is equipped with <strong>advanced GPS and IMU systems<\/strong> to ensure accurate positioning and flight stability.<\/li>\n<li>Finally, <strong>the ease of use and availability of technical support<\/strong> can significantly affect the operational efficiency and effectiveness of the overall LiDAR system.<\/li>\n<\/ul>\n<\/div><div class=\"fusion-title title fusion-title-15 fusion-sep-none fusion-title-text fusion-title-size-three\" style=\"--awb-margin-top-small:10px;--awb-margin-right-small:0px;--awb-margin-bottom-small:10px;--awb-margin-left-small:0px;\"><h3 class=\"fusion-title-heading title-heading-left fusion-responsive-typography-calculated\" style=\"margin:0;--fontSize:20;line-height:var(--awb-typography1-line-height);\">Different types of LiDAR sensors<\/h3><\/div><div class=\"fusion-text fusion-text-14 fusion-text-no-margin\" style=\"--awb-font-size:var(--awb-typography4-font-size);--awb-line-height:var(--awb-typography4-line-height);--awb-letter-spacing:var(--awb-typography4-letter-spacing);--awb-text-transform:var(--awb-typography4-text-transform);--awb-text-color:var(--awb-color7);--awb-margin-top:0px;--awb-margin-right:0px;--awb-margin-bottom:3rem;--awb-margin-left:0px;--awb-text-font-family:var(--awb-typography4-font-family);--awb-text-font-weight:var(--awb-typography4-font-weight);--awb-text-font-style:var(--awb-typography4-font-style);\"><p>Choosing the right LiDAR sensor is crucial to the efficiency of data collection and precision of measurements. Various types of LiDAR sensors are available on the market, each with its own specific features and applications. <\/p>\n<ol>\n<li><strong>Pulsed sensors<\/strong> are one of the most common types, which <strong>emit short laser pulses and measure their return time<\/strong>. They are ideal for detailed terrain mapping and 3D modeling. <\/li>\n<li>Another type is <strong>phase sensors<\/strong>, which <strong>measure the phase shift of the emitted and reflected laser signal<\/strong>. These sensors are known for their high accuracy, but have a shorter range, making them more suitable for applications in smaller areas. <\/li>\n<li>There are also <strong>time and space sensors<\/strong> that <strong>integrate different measurement technologies<\/strong>, offering versatility and flexibility in a variety of conditions.<\/li>\n<\/ol>\n<p>When choosing a LiDAR sensor, it is important to take into account the specifics of the project, the precision required and the budget, which will allow you to optimally match the equipment to your needs.<\/p>\n<\/div><div class=\"fusion-title title fusion-title-16 fusion-sep-none fusion-title-text fusion-title-size-three\" style=\"--awb-margin-top-small:10px;--awb-margin-right-small:0px;--awb-margin-bottom-small:10px;--awb-margin-left-small:0px;\"><h3 class=\"fusion-title-heading title-heading-left fusion-responsive-typography-calculated\" style=\"margin:0;--fontSize:20;line-height:var(--awb-typography1-line-height);\">How to choose the right system for your needs<\/h3><\/div><div class=\"fusion-text fusion-text-15 fusion-text-no-margin\" style=\"--awb-font-size:var(--awb-typography4-font-size);--awb-line-height:var(--awb-typography4-line-height);--awb-letter-spacing:var(--awb-typography4-letter-spacing);--awb-text-transform:var(--awb-typography4-text-transform);--awb-text-color:var(--awb-color7);--awb-margin-top:0px;--awb-margin-right:0px;--awb-margin-bottom:3rem;--awb-margin-left:0px;--awb-text-font-family:var(--awb-typography4-font-family);--awb-text-font-weight:var(--awb-typography4-font-weight);--awb-text-font-style:var(--awb-typography4-font-style);\"><p>Selecting the right <a href=\"https:\/\/skysnap.com\/pl\/lidar-z-drona-2\/\">LiDAR<\/a> system for specific needs requires careful consideration of several factors.<\/p>\n<ul>\n<li>First of all, <strong>the specifics of the project should be determined<\/strong>, including the type and size of the area to be scanned. Projects requiring detailed topographic data may require high-resolution systems, while for larger areas, longer-range systems may be more appropriate. <\/li>\n<li>It is also necessary to <strong>take into account the field and weather conditions<\/strong> in which the system will operate in order to select equipment that is resistant to these factors.<\/li>\n<li>It is also important to <strong>understand the project budget<\/strong>, as LiDAR systems can vary greatly in price. To prevent this, <strong>it is advisable to plan missions carefully<\/strong>, taking into account weather forecasts and choosing optimal conditions for flight. <\/li>\n<li>Another challenge is <strong>managing the huge amount of data<\/strong> generated by LiDAR systems, which <strong>requires the right software and computing resources<\/strong> to process it. A good solution is to invest in powerful data analysis tools and train the team to use them. <\/li>\n<li>Finally, <strong>calibration and maintenance of LiDAR equipment<\/strong> are key to maintaining its precision and reliability. Regular maintenance and following the manufacturer&#8217;s recommendations can significantly minimize the risk of failure and ensure the accuracy of results. <\/li>\n<\/ul>\n<\/div><div class=\"fusion-builder-row fusion-builder-row-inner fusion-row fusion-flex-align-items-flex-start fusion-flex-content-wrap\" style=\"--awb-flex-grow:0;--awb-flex-grow-medium:0;--awb-flex-grow-small:0;--awb-flex-shrink:0;--awb-flex-shrink-medium:0;--awb-flex-shrink-small:0;width:calc( 100% + 0px ) !important;max-width:calc( 100% + 0px ) !important;margin-left: calc(-0px \/ 2 );margin-right: calc(-0px \/ 2 );\"><div class=\"fusion-layout-column fusion_builder_column_inner fusion-builder-nested-column-3 fusion_builder_column_inner_1_3 1_3 fusion-flex-column fusion-flex-align-self-center\" style=\"--awb-bg-size:cover;--awb-width-large:33.333333333333%;--awb-margin-top-large:2rem;--awb-spacing-right-large:0px;--awb-margin-bottom-large:3rem;--awb-spacing-left-large:0px;--awb-width-medium:33.333333333333%;--awb-order-medium:0;--awb-spacing-right-medium:0px;--awb-spacing-left-medium:0px;--awb-width-small:100%;--awb-order-small:0;--awb-spacing-right-small:0px;--awb-spacing-left-small:0px;\"><div class=\"fusion-column-wrapper fusion-column-has-shadow fusion-flex-justify-content-flex-start fusion-content-layout-column\"><div class=\"fusion-image-element \" style=\"--awb-aspect-ratio:1 \/ 1;--awb-margin-bottom-small:2rem;--awb-caption-title-font-family:var(--h2_typography-font-family);--awb-caption-title-font-weight:var(--h2_typography-font-weight);--awb-caption-title-font-style:var(--h2_typography-font-style);--awb-caption-title-size:var(--h2_typography-font-size);--awb-caption-title-transform:var(--h2_typography-text-transform);--awb-caption-title-line-height:var(--h2_typography-line-height);--awb-caption-title-letter-spacing:var(--h2_typography-letter-spacing);\"><span class=\" fusion-imageframe imageframe-none imageframe-1 hover-type-zoomin has-aspect-ratio\" style=\"border-radius:8px;\"><a class=\"fusion-no-lightbox\" href=\"https:\/\/skysnap.com\/darmowy-e-book-jak-zaplanowac-misje-dronem-pod-fotogrametrie\/\" target=\"_blank\" aria-label=\"How to plan drone missions &#8211;
